Abstract
A method and system for deinterlacing an interlaced video stream is presented. The method and system determines whether an interlaced video stream is a normal mode video stream or a converted mode video stream. Converted mode video streams, which are interlaced video streams created from an original progressive video stream, are deinterlaced using converted mode deinterlacing, which involves merging two fields to form a frame. Normal mode interlaced video streams are deinterlaced using normal mode deinterlacing, which involves converting a field into a frame using line repeating or some form of interpolation to generate the missing scan lines.
